Developing a Sustainable Academic Workforce in Paramedicine
O'Meara, Peter; Maguire, Brian
Australian Universities' Review, v60 n1 p54-56 2018
Paramedics are an integral part of the Australian healthcare system and are increasingly requested to provide a growing array of services in support of improved community health. Currently there are over 6,000 undergraduate paramedic students. A pressing challenge is the development and sustainability of a dedicated group of university paramedic academics. Urgent action is needed to: develop reliable sources of research funding; create smooth pathways for paramedic clinicians into academia; and, develop effective coalitions between ambulance agencies, paramedic professional groups and universities to ensure a sufficient number of paramedic academics are available to meet the educational needs of the profession.
